Junior Design & Creative Strategy

Full Time
New Delhi, Delhi, India
7 months ago

Who we are

  • We are a global AdTech company with over 1200 employees across 30 countries with over 100 different nationalities 
  • Competing against the biggest tech companies 
  • Inventor of the InRead Video 
  • Partner with the biggest media agencies and brands 
  • Global partnerships with premium publishers

What can you expect in this role: 

Teads Studio gives clients the tools to create rich, engaging and interactive video formats which can be delivered across a range of devices and also provide a wide range of best practices and data for creative optimisation. As a Junior Design + Creative Strategist, you will provide an excellent springboard for a very strong sales team with good consultative, creative sales skills and the ability to design and develop campaign responses based on client KPI’s. You will be playing a pivotal role in the Company’s success based on strategic contributions to Clients and Agencies that improve business partnerships further to maximize revenue potential. You will also be the face of l’Atelier and creative workshops across these two markets. 

Directly report into the Head of Teads Studio, APAC, you will join a larger dynamic team who are based across the APAC market with designers, developers and creative strategists working to get the very best out of client’s assets when activating Teads. 

We are looking for someone with a minimum of 1+ years experience within media and advertising who has a background in graphic design. 

What can you expect in this role: 

  • Represent Teads in the Business/Advertising marketplace and become an active Brand advocate.
  • Work alongside our media sales team to prospect, develop creative/media/context strategies, and close business across all Agency and Advertiser accounts in a time appropriate way according to agreed targets to generate revenue for the company. 
  • Develop strong, mutually beneficial relationships with clients and their agencies. 
  • Devise, hold and deliver creative workshops for Brands and partners. 
  • Liaise with internal sales teams on best practices and creative/media/context solutions.
  • Ensure a high level of client satisfaction to generate renewals and increase incremental revenue. 

About You

Priority

  • Degree in Graphic Design / Digital Media 
  • Fluent in English - another SEA language would be a bonus
  • 1+ years of relevant work experience at a Digital or Creative role
  • Consultative approach with a flair for designing creative solutions to briefs
  • Successful sales pedigree, preferably creative/media selling in a mobile environment (video and display)
  • Proven ability to multi-task and nurture multiple prospects and commercial partners whilst meeting deadlines. In other words, excellent organisational, time management and project management skills. 
  • Existing relationships within the digital video and mobile advertising industry (advertisers and agencies).
  • Some technical knowledge of video standards, performance metrics and a basic understanding of the software involved within digital video (HTML5, third party tracking tags, etc). 
  • An expert in Adobe software, specifically After Effects, Photoshop, Illustrator, and Premiere Pro is a must
  • Open to exploring innovative technologies chatbot, (AR) Augmented Reality, and API integrations, DCO Dynamic Creative Optimization. 
  • PowerPoint proficiency.
  • Tenacious, proactive and solution driven team player.
  • Strong influencing and negotiation skills both internally and externally.
  • A natural presenter with an ability to engage audiences at all levels.
  • Desire to work in a changing, fast-paced environment.

Bonus skills 

  • Client facing experience.
  • CSS and HTML knowledge
  • Video compression, editing and 3D effects
  • Back End development skills.
  • Ability to integrate dynamic content such as RSS Feeds, video, geo location and search API results into a web page or Flash application.

Personal attributes:

  • Team Player with a positive and energetic attitude.
  • Innovative, always looking for new and productive ways to leverage work and skill set.
  • Excellent communication skills (written and verbal) and administrative skills.
  • Ability to work independently and complete assigned tasks within identified time frames.
  • Organized, dependable and detail oriented quick learner.
  • High sense of urgency with an ability to work at a fast pace and respond effectively to changing requests.
  • Able to work well under pressure.

Benefits at Teads

  • Competitive Salary Packages
  • Quarterly Bonus on KPI achievements
  • Generous Time Off Policy
  • Training & Upskilling Programmes
  • Flexible Hours

About Teads  

Teads operates a leading, cloud-based, omnichannel platform that enables programmatic digital advertising across a global ecosystem of quality digital media. As an end-to-end solution, Teads’ modular platform allows partners to leverage buy-side, sell-side, creative, data and AI optimization technologies. 

For advertisers and their agencies, Teads offers a single access point to buy the inventory of many of the world’s best publishers and content providers. Through exclusive global media partnerships, Teads enables advertisers and agencies to reach billions of unique monthly users in brand safe, responsible advertising environments, while improving the effectiveness and efficiency of digital ad transactions.

Teads partners with the leading marketers, agencies, and publishers through a team of 1,200+ people in 50 offices across more than 30 countries. For more information, visit: www.teads.comWe are committed to creating a dynamic work environment that values diversity and inclusion, and represents employees across a variety of skill sets. We embrace contributions from all ages, sexes, races, ethnicities, religions, sexual orientations and gender identities.

Personal Data Processing Disclaimer

By submitting your application for this role, you expressly consent to Teads collecting, using, storing and processing (“Processing”) through and in Teads’ systems, which includes any third party systems used by Teads for such Processing, all personal data included in or provided by you in relation to your application (“Personal Data”). You further consent to Teads Processing such Personal Data for the purposes of conducting of Teads’ recruitment requirements for the present role, and identifying and evaluating other roles and career opportunities within Teads which you might be a good fit for. If you wish to withdraw your consent, please email dpo@teads.com.

Important Disclaimer for Recruitment or Search Firms

Teads does not accept unsolicited resumes sent directly from recruitment or search firms. By submitting a candidate’s unsolicited resume to any Teads representative, the relevant recruitment or search firm’s representative expressly agrees on behalf of such firm that, regardless of whether such firm has an agreement with Teads, Teads shall have full ownership of such resume and will not make payment of any fees or monies to the firm in the event it hires such candidate.